"Masters of Mac" Cook-Off
Corporate Executive Chef Paul Katz invites the neighborhood to say cheese with the second edition of the Old Town Pour House “Masters of Mac” Cook-Off on Wednesday, September 9th, 5-8 p.m. Guests can try a sample platter of 4 servings of Mac and Cheese, from Old Town Pour House, Fat Pour, Old Town Social, and Old Crow, and vote for the official Mac Master at the end. Each portion will be paired with the chef’s choice of craft beer from the 90 available drafts at the restaurant. After savoring comfort food and paired sips, guests vote for their favorite with the winner announced at 8 p.m.
The mac ‘n’ cheese flight includes four 4-ounce tasting portions, and there is also an option for an accompanying beer flight of four 6-ounce craft beers:
Baked Truffle Mac ‘N’ Cheese
Nueske’s applewood smoked bacon, parmesan bread crumbs, shaved black truffles
Beer Pairing: Saison Dupont (6.5% ABV), the classic Belgian Farmhouse ale. Beautifully balanced and complex. Dry, long finish.
Spicy Piggy Back Mac
Charred jalapeños & tomatoes, carnitas, bacon, ancho braised pork belly, smoky gouda-cheddar sauce, baked golden with a cotija cheese and pork rind topping
Beer Pairing: Anderson Valley Boont Amber (5.8% ABV), The bar-setting amber ale; the first American craft beer to be a top 20 beer of the world.
Creamy House Worcestershire Mac ‘N’ Cheese
House Worcestershire cheese sauce, elbow macaroni noodles
Beer Pairing: Dynamo Copper (5.6% ABV) Locally produced in Ravenswood by husband and wife team. Malt driven, spicy, clean.
Smoked Mac and Ritz Crack
Smoked cavatappi pasta, 2-year aged Hook’s cheddar cheese, Ritz cracker crumble
Beer Pairing: Apex Predator (6.8% ABV), Hazy, golden farmhouse ale with a fruity bite
Each mac ‘n’ cheese flight comes with a voting card providing an overview of each dish.
